Years ago, I had a buddy who was the first motor head I ever knew. He claimed that his wrist would click when he hit the right torque...

A few months later, he was going down the Interstate at about 80 in his 440 6-Pack Roadrunner when the pinion nut he'd tightened a few days earlier.....came loose.

Pinion was sucked into the casing, rear wheels totally locked instantly, mega-smoke off the cheater slicks... Lucky barstid was able to control the slide, and to fix it, with no serious damage to the gear set! But he did finally buy a torque wrench.
